    I love my Dew Deluxe! I think the frame is the same on the 3 of them. If the Dew Plus has disc brakes you might want to consider whether that is important to you. I like not having to think about the weather/road conditions on my commute. The discs will just work. I know some Dew riders who are very happy, though. Each step up the line = better components. Decide what level you can live with. If you google Kona Dew vs Dew Plus you should get some discussions on some of the other biking forums. The Konaworld website is also helpful.

    The Kona Dew geometry does make for toe overlap depending on bike frame/shoe size. I just know it's there and live with it. You should check that out on your test ride.
